TSA will NOT open a gun case if there is a known fire arm inside. They will inspect the firearm in front of the owner during the firearm declaration. If there is an issue after this the passenger will be called back to the ticket counter to assist in the resolution of the issue. If the passenger does not return to u lock the case the firearm will not be cleared to fly.
13 years experience here

Different airlines have different requirements for ammunition. But all ammo MUST be in some "Designed" to hold ammunition. A magazine will not be accepted as a way to secure ammo. (Primer must be protected) so a factory ammo box or a plastic box designed to hold it is fine. There are limits to the amount of ammo also. It is done by weight not by number of rds. If you plan to take a lot check with the airlines first.

The Delta counter at ATL and Bozeman will make you hang a lock on EVERY eyelet (mine has 4 in addition to the built in locks). The American Airlines counter in MGM and Rapid City let me by with only 2 locks, plus the built in locks.
I just keep 4 locks with my case so I'm covered. This happened to me as well. I just carry four locks and lock each eyelet at the check-in counter and put the keys in my pocket. I’ve never been asked to unlock the case by TSA. The other thing that strikes me is the ticket agent never actually touched the weapon. They ask you to sign a form certifying it is unloaded and they put the form in the case with the weapon. I guess they don’t want the responsibility of handling a bunch of different weapons. This is in Atlanta, Montgomery and Wichita.
